From 433e1e987f1c0bf9d7ee163200c67a8d69fe621b Mon Sep 17 00:00:00 2001
From: 陈昶聿 <chychen@nbjetron.com>
Date: 星期二, 23 六月 2026 18:42:29 +0800
Subject: [PATCH] 【市一】外链开放机构号生成
---
ruoyi-admin/src/main/java/com/ruoyi/web/component/RedisMqReceiver.java | 26 +++++++++++++++++++++++---
1 files changed, 23 insertions(+), 3 deletions(-)
diff --git a/ruoyi-admin/src/main/java/com/ruoyi/web/component/RedisMqReceiver.java b/ruoyi-admin/src/main/java/com/ruoyi/web/component/RedisMqReceiver.java
index a4bef80..3f5813e 100644
--- a/ruoyi-admin/src/main/java/com/ruoyi/web/component/RedisMqReceiver.java
+++ b/ruoyi-admin/src/main/java/com/ruoyi/web/component/RedisMqReceiver.java
@@ -305,6 +305,7 @@
serviceOutPath.setParam2(patid);
serviceOutPath.setParam6(subId);
serviceOutPath.setCreateTime(new Date());
+ serviceOutPath.setOrgid(serviceSubtask.getOrgid());
iServiceOutPathService.insertServiceOutPath(serviceOutPath);
// sendMagParam.setUrl(ip + ":" + req_path + "/followvisit/particty?param1=" + taskId + "¶m2=" + patid + "¶m5=false");
//杞垚16杩涘埗
@@ -314,7 +315,14 @@
iServiceOutPathService.updateServiceOutPath(serviceOutPath);
sendMagParam.setPhone(serviceSubtask.getPhone());
sendMagParam.setUrl(ip + ":" + req_path + "/sf?p=" + format);
- SysConfig sysConfig = sysConfigMapper.checkConfigKeyUnique("wj.sms.template");
+ SysConfig sysConfig = new SysConfig();
+ if (StringUtils.isNotEmpty(serviceSubtask.getServiceType()) && serviceSubtask.getServiceType().equals("6")) {
+ sysConfig = sysConfigMapper.checkConfigKeyUnique("zymyd.sms.template");
+ }else if (StringUtils.isNotEmpty(serviceSubtask.getServiceType()) && serviceSubtask.getServiceType().equals("14")) {
+ sysConfig = sysConfigMapper.checkConfigKeyUnique("mzmyd.sms.template");
+ }else {
+ sysConfig = sysConfigMapper.checkConfigKeyUnique("wj.sms.template");
+ }
if (!Objects.isNull(sysConfig)) {
String smsContemt = sysConfig.getConfigValue();
// sendMagParam.setContent("鎮ㄥソ锛岄個璇锋偍濉啓鍑洪櫌闅忚璋冩煡琛紝璇风偣鍑�" + sendMagParam.getUrl() + "鏌ョ湅銆傛劅璋㈡偍閰嶅悎锛�");
@@ -330,6 +338,7 @@
// serviceOutPath.setParam3(URLEncoder.encode(ivrTask1.getTaskName(), StandardCharsets.UTF_8.toString()));
serviceOutPath.setParam3(ivrTask1.getTaskName());
serviceOutPath.setCreateTime(new Date());
+ serviceOutPath.setOrgid(serviceSubtask.getOrgid());
iServiceOutPathService.insertServiceOutPath(serviceOutPath);
String format = String.format("%03X", serviceOutPath.getId());
serviceOutPath.setRadix(format);
@@ -343,7 +352,14 @@
if (serviceSubtask.getType().equals("1"))
sendMagParam.setUrl(StringUtils.isNotEmpty(req_path) ? ip + ":" + req_path + "/sf?p=" + format : ip + "/sf?p=" + format);
- SysConfig sysConfig = sysConfigMapper.checkConfigKeyUnique("wj.sms.template");
+ SysConfig sysConfig = new SysConfig();
+ if (StringUtils.isNotEmpty(serviceSubtask.getServiceType()) && serviceSubtask.getServiceType().equals("6")) {
+ sysConfig = sysConfigMapper.checkConfigKeyUnique("zymyd.sms.template");
+ }else if (StringUtils.isNotEmpty(serviceSubtask.getServiceType()) && serviceSubtask.getServiceType().equals("14")) {
+ sysConfig = sysConfigMapper.checkConfigKeyUnique("mzmyd.sms.template");
+ }else {
+ sysConfig = sysConfigMapper.checkConfigKeyUnique("wj.sms.template");
+ }
if (!Objects.isNull(sysConfig)) {
String smsContemt = sysConfig.getConfigValue();
// sendMagParam.setContent("鎮ㄥソ锛岄個璇锋偍濉啓鍑洪櫌闅忚璋冩煡琛紝璇风偣鍑�" + sendMagParam.getUrl() + "鏌ョ湅銆傛劅璋㈡偍閰嶅悎锛�");
@@ -357,6 +373,7 @@
serviceOutPath.setParam6(subId);
serviceOutPath.setParam3(ivrTask1.getTaskName());
serviceOutPath.setCreateTime(new Date());
+ serviceOutPath.setOrgid(serviceSubtask.getOrgid());
iServiceOutPathService.insertServiceOutPath(serviceOutPath);
String format = String.format("%03X", serviceOutPath.getId());
serviceOutPath.setRadix(format);
@@ -540,6 +557,7 @@
serviceOutPath.setParam1(taskId);
serviceOutPath.setParam2(patid);
serviceOutPath.setCreateTime(new Date());
+ serviceOutPath.setOrgid(serviceSubtask.getOrgid());
iServiceOutPathService.insertServiceOutPath(serviceOutPath);
String format = String.format("%03X", serviceOutPath.getId());
serviceOutPath.setRadix(format);
@@ -553,6 +571,7 @@
serviceOutPath.setParam2(patid);
serviceOutPath.setParam3(ivrTask1.getTaskName());
serviceOutPath.setCreateTime(new Date());
+ serviceOutPath.setOrgid(serviceSubtask.getOrgid());
iServiceOutPathService.insertServiceOutPath(serviceOutPath);
String format = String.format("%03X", serviceOutPath.getId());
serviceOutPath.setRadix(format);
@@ -569,6 +588,7 @@
serviceOutPath.setParam2(patid);
serviceOutPath.setParam3(ivrTask1.getTaskName());
serviceOutPath.setCreateTime(new Date());
+ serviceOutPath.setOrgid(serviceSubtask.getOrgid());
iServiceOutPathService.insertServiceOutPath(serviceOutPath);
String format = String.format("%03X", serviceOutPath.getId());
serviceOutPath.setRadix(format);
@@ -619,7 +639,7 @@
String wxCode = "";
if (active.equals("hzszlyy")) {
wxCode = smsUtils.sendChat(url, patArchive.getTelcode(), serviceSubtask.getSfzh());
- log.info(wxCode);
+ log.info("wxCode鐨勫�间负:{}", wxCode);
} else {
wxCode = getWXCode(serviceSubtask.getSfzh(), url, serviceSubtask.getTaskName(), serviceSubtask.getTaskName(), patArchive.getTelcode(), patArchive.getName(), patArchive.getPatidHis(), wxqqxx);
log.error("wxCode鐨勫�间负:{}", wxCode);
--
Gitblit v1.9.3